Abstract
The utility model discloses a kind of multi-functional hanging devices of Architectural Equipment, including crossbeam, the both ends of the crossbeam are socketed with electric expansion column, the outer end face of the electric expansion column is socketed with tumbler, the tumbler includes shell structure, the upper surface of the shell structure is fixed with lifting threephase asynchronous, the upper surface center of the lifting threephase asynchronous is rotatably connected to rotating disc, the lower face of the lifting threephase asynchronous is fixed with lifting roller device, one end interlocking of the tumbler has symmetrical supportive body, the supportive body includes suspension arm, one end of the suspension arm is fixed with connection axis, the lower face of the supportive body slidably connects suspension apparatus, the suspension apparatus includes travel motor.The utility model can improve the efficiency of device handling by being equipped with supportive body, suspension apparatus and tumbler, at the same also can the person of being conveniently operated operation.

Technical field
The utility model is related to construction machinery equipment technical field, specially a kind of multi-functional hanging device of Architectural Equipment.
Background technology
Present building hanging device, is generally used to the machinery of the various equipment and building materials of handling on building sites, still
There are defects below for the multi-functional hanging device of present Architectural Equipment:One, current building hanging device weight and volume is all
Huger, mobile and placement is all relatively difficult, greatly weakens the convenience of device.Two, existing building equipment is substantially all
Using constructional simple design, stability of this design in Transporting equipment is poor, and there are certain defects for security performance.
Three, the degree of automation is inadequate, causes functionally centainly to be limited to.
